上传的图像用于项目: 'CST技术支持'
  1. CST技术支持
  2. SLAL2-2790

【Pro-e签宝】-随部门信息更改刷新关联信息

XMLWord打印

    • Icon: Change Change
    • 解决结果: 完成
    • Icon: Medium Medium
    • 202106
    • E-e签宝-OP-Y202005001
    • e签宝测试坏境
    • 基础通用功能
    • 隐藏

      代码:
      form_value, change_field = context.get('form_value', {}), context.get('field', '')
      ganged_value, field_attrs, tips = {}, {},

      {'code': 0, 'msg': ''}

      if change_field =='new_department_id':
      new_department_id = form_value.get('new_department_id', None)
      if new_department_id:
      new_dep = env['hr.department'].browse(new_department_id)
      ganged_value.update(

      {'x_new_department_hrbp_id':new_dep.hrbp_id.id or None}

      )
      else:
      ganged_value.update(

      {'x_new_department_hrbp_id':None}

      )

      rule_data_6 = {
      'type': 6,
      'data':

      { 'ganged_value': ganged_value, 'field_attrs': field_attrs, 'tip': '' }

      }

      result =

      {'rules': [rule_data_6]}
      显示
      代码: form_value, change_field = context.get('form_value', {}), context.get('field', '') ganged_value, field_attrs, tips = {}, {}, {'code': 0, 'msg': ''} if change_field =='new_department_id': new_department_id = form_value.get('new_department_id', None) if new_department_id: new_dep = env ['hr.department'] .browse(new_department_id) ganged_value.update( {'x_new_department_hrbp_id':new_dep.hrbp_id.id or None} ) else: ganged_value.update( {'x_new_department_hrbp_id':None} ) rule_data_6 = { 'type': 6, 'data': { 'ganged_value': ganged_value, 'field_attrs': field_attrs, 'tip': '' } } result = {'rules': [rule_data_6]}

      调岗申请时,进行部门变动时,对应部门的hrbp需要进行同步更新操作

            grant.yang 杨光磊
            dan.liu 刘丹
            表决:
            0 为这个问题表决

              创建日期:
              已更新:
              已解决:

                预估时间:
                初始预估 - 尚未指定
                尚未指定
                剩余:
                剩余的估算 - 0小时
                0小时
                实际工作时间:
                耗费时间 - 2小时
                2小时